How to change a project domain

Each LLM Pulse project tracks one brand and one owned domain. Change the domain when your website moves to a different domain or subdomain. This does not add a second owned website to the same project.

Change the domain

  1. Open Project Settings.
  2. Stay on the General tab.
  3. Find URL and select Change domain.
  4. Enter the new domain or subdomain.
  5. Choose whether to keep the old domain as a competitor.
  6. Review the warning and select Change domain.

Only the account owner can make this change. A project's domain can be changed once every 7 days. The page shows the exact date when another change becomes available.

What happens after the change

  • The new domain becomes the project's owned domain.
  • Past citations are reprocessed against the new domain.
  • The old domain stops counting as owned.
  • The project's brand settings and prompts remain unchanged.
  • Citation metrics may change and may be temporarily unavailable during processing.

If you keep the old domain as a competitor, its citations remain available in competitor views. It does not receive brand mentions and it does not give the project two owned domains.

If the new address is a specific subdomain, enable Match exact subdomain only in Project Settings when only that host should count as owned.

After a website migration

Redirect each old URL to its equivalent URL on the new domain. Keep the redirects active while users and search engines move to the new site.
